Output 0639ac0ac54ba3e8befac7e9ae8bedfb30ca7d5c00e43c17537bc180f24dea11:3

value
39629952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8059f3554f136f33ebe14d4c70abb96aa7834b8f OP_EQUAL
address
MKbpUrcYgb1m5xZFj2NQscrR86XohHpdX6
transaction
0639ac0ac54ba3e8befac7e9ae8bedfb30ca7d5c00e43c17537bc180f24dea11
spent
true